Gun Trader's Guide says Model 39 Carbine from 1963-67 and lever action from 1922-38. There are also 39A, 39AS, 39M and a few others listed. Hope this helps.
R prefix was used in 1957-58 era. Can't tell you anything else from the serial number, however I can tell you some more info from my records. In 1958 there were: 10,204 39a built. 1,859 39a 4x built 9,346 39M built. 823 39M 4x built.

There is a lot of room in that question. The mdl 39 was introduced in 1922 and has many variants manufactured up until at least 1988. Early model standard rifles in excellent condition can command $1500 and "Deluxe" examples can go to $2500. Through the '40's, the values go to $1200 and in the '50's to $400. A new in the box 1960 Presentation model goes for $1200 (unfired) and the 1970 Century Unlimited goes for $350. Most other examples go to about $300 or so. If you think it is an early model, take it to a gunsmith or advanced Marlin collector and pay for an appraisal.
